Window edges, ceilings and fixed fittings create detail work beyond rolling open walls. Show these boundaries in the room photographs. Painting around a fitting does not include electrical disconnection, plumbing changes or removal of specialist equipment.
The room needs suitable ventilation and a practical route for people using the property. Discuss occupied areas and product requirements before scheduling. No universal odour-free or immediate-use guarantee should be inferred from the choice of an interior paint.

Common situations
Identify which spaces must remain available and who can arrange entry. A staged room plan can be discussed, but repeated access restrictions may affect the sequence. Keep children, pets and routine storage clear of the protected working area as agreed.
Painting a whole wall differs from covering a local mark. The sequence should allow preparation, cutting in and application across the accepted surface. Doors, returns and adjoining rooms need clear stopping points so the finish boundary is understood before work starts.
A strong colour change can affect the coating system and coverage. Share the current and proposed colours with the product information. The required preparation and stages should be assessed rather than promising that any new colour will cover in a fixed number of coats.
